Divide 14/2 with 5/6

1st number: 7 0/2, 2nd number: 5/6

14/2 ÷ 5/6 is 42/5.

Steps for dividing fractions

  1. Find the reciprocal of the divisor
    Reciprocal of 5/6: 6/5
  2. Now, multiply it with the dividend
    So, 14/2 ÷ 5/6 = 14/2 × 6/5
  3. = 14 × 6/2 × 5 = 84/10
  4. After reducing the fraction, the answer is 42/5
